Common Honored To Work With Badu On Hip Hop Ode

spoke with Launch.com about his collaboration with Erykah Badu which is currently at #3 on Hot R&B/Hip-Hop Singles & Tracks chart. The rapper says it was Badu’s idea to write ‘Love Of My Life (An Ode To Hip-Hop)’, that appears on the ‘Brown Sugar’ soundtrack. “She saw a screening for the movie and decided to write something about hip-hop and love, similar to the way I did ‘I Used To Love H.E.R.,’ but from a woman’s perspective,” Common said. “She sang it, and it sounded fresh. She rocked clever terms, and then said, ‘Yo, you want to get on the song.’ And I said, ‘Definitely.’ I was honored to be on it.”
